JavaScript 中的选择 input
元素通常是指通过编程方式获取页面上的 input
元素,并对其进行操作。以下是一些基础概念和相关内容:
getElementById
、getElementsByClassName
、getElementsByTagName
和 querySelector
等。input
元素可以实现动态的用户界面交互。input
元素有多种类型,常见的包括:
text
:单行文本输入框。password
:密码输入框。checkbox
:复选框。radio
:单选按钮。submit
:提交按钮。button
:普通按钮。file
:文件上传输入框。以下是一些常见的 JavaScript 代码示例,用于选择和操作 input
元素:
input
元素let inputElement = document.getElementById('myInput');
input
元素let inputElements = document.getElementsByClassName('myClass');
input
元素let inputElements = document.getElementsByTagName('input');
querySelector
和 querySelectorAll
// 选择第一个匹配的元素
let firstInputElement = document.querySelector('input[type="text"]');
// 选择所有匹配的元素
let allTextInputs = document.querySelectorAll('input[type="text"]');
input
元素的值inputElement.value = '新的值';
input
元素的事件inputElement.addEventListener('input', function(event) {
console.log('输入的值是:', event.target.value);
});
input
元素的值没有更新?原因:
解决方法:
window.onload
或 DOMContentLoaded
事件。document.addEventListener('DOMContentLoaded', function() {
let inputElement = document.getElementById('myInput');
inputElement.value = '新的值';
});
通过以上信息,你应该能够理解如何在 JavaScript 中选择和操作 input
元素,并解决一些常见问题。
领取专属 10元无门槛券
手把手带您无忧上云